Ukraine hits out at Winter Paralympics for lifting ban on Russia

Ukraine says the Paralympics should not have lifted its ban on Russia - disputing its claim it is no longer clear that sport is being used to promote the war. Only Russians entered as neutrals are allowed at the upcoming Milan-Cortina Winter Olympics. But the Paralympics could now see athletes from Russia and war ally Belarus compete under their flag again in Italy in March.
